HT5312 I wanna change my security question.

I'm trying to reset the security questions that I have to answer for my Apple ID but I don't have the option to.  I went to myappleid.com, signed in, and went to the security questions, but there was no way to reset these questions.  If I type something in, it says "The Authentication Information provided does not match our records. Please verify your personal information and try again" but there is no way to reset my answers.  Also, can you tell me how to change the questions if I am able to reset the information?

The reset link will only show if you have a rescue email address (which is not the same thing as an alternate email address) set up on your account. If you don't have a rescue email address (you won't be able to add one until you can answer 2 of your questions) then you will need to contact iTunes Support / Apple to get the questions reset.
Contacting Apple about account security : http://support.apple.com/kb/HT5699
When they've been reset you can then use the steps half-way down this page to add a rescue email address for potential future use : http://support.apple.com/kb/HT5312

  • HT5312 Help me change my security questions

    Change my security questions

    If you can remember their current answers then you can login here and change them : https://appleid.apple.com
    If you can't remember their answers and you have a rescue email address (which is not the same thing as an alternate email address) set up on your account then you can try going to https://appleid.apple.com/ and click 'Manage your Apple ID' on the right-hand side of that page and log into your account. Then click on 'Password and Security' on the left-hand side of that page and on the right-hand side you might see an option to send security question reset info to your rescue email address.
    If you don't have a rescue email address then see if the instructions on this user tip helps : https://discussions.apple.com/docs/DOC-4551

  • HT5312 How to change my security question

    Can someone help me

    The Three Best Alternatives for Security Questions and Rescue Mail
        1. Use Apple's Express Lane.
              Go to https://expresslane.apple.com ; click 'See all products and services' at the
              bottom of the page. In the next page click 'More Products and Services, then
              'Apple ID'. In the next page select 'Other Apple ID Topics' then 'Forgotten Apple
              ID security questions' and click 'Continue'. Please be patient waiting for the return
              phone call. It will come in time depending on how heavily the servers are being hit.
         2.  Call Apple Support in your country: Customer Service: Contact Apple support.
         3.  Rescue email address and how to reset Apple ID security questions.
    A substitute for using the security questions is to use 2-step verification:
    Two-step verification FAQ Get answers to frequently asked questions about two-step verification for Apple ID.
